Send Your Spirit

Send your spirit to revive our corpses, and ripple the longed-for land again. The crops come from you; you’re good to all— and always return to restore what has been.
I Look for You

I look for you early, my rock and my refuge, offering you worship morning and night; before your vastness I come confused and afraid, for you see the thoughts of my heart. What could the heart and tongue compose, or spirit’s strength within me to suit you? But song soothes you and so I’ll give praise to your being as long as your breath-in-me moves.
